mybaits七:select查询返回list集合
package com.atChina.dao;import java.util.List;
import java.util.Map;import org.apache.ibatis.annotations.Param;import com.atChina.bean.Employee;public interface EmployeeMapper {public List<Employee> getEmployeeById(Integer depno);}
sql映射文件,查询配置
<!-- resultType:如果查询方法返回的是一个集合,要写集合中元素的类型--><selectid="getEmployeeById" resultType="com.atChina.bean.Employee" >select * from DEPTTEST where deptno >= #{deptno}</select>
测试方法:
@Testpublic void test2() throws IOException {String resource = "mybatis-config.xml";InputStream inputStream = Resources.getResourceAsStream(resource);SqlSessionFactory sqlSessionFactory = new SqlSessionFactoryBuilder().build(inputStream);SqlSession openSession = sqlSessionFactory.openSession();try{// 命名空间.id,这样别的配置文件里有同名的id,程序也不报错EmployeeMapper em = openSession.getMapper(EmployeeMapper.class);System.out.println(em.getClass()); // 动态代理类List<Employee> ee = em.getEmployeeById(10);System.out.println(ee.size());}finally{// 关闭openSession.close();}}
mybaits七:select查询返回list集合相关推荐
- mybaits八:select查询返回map集合
返回一条纪录的map package com.atChina.dao;import java.util.List; import java.util.Map;import org.apache.iba ...
- 在ibatis中查询返回List集合的问题
个人笔记 记于2019年9月17日 今天在做查询时,返回的是list集合,由于这个list集合比较简单,不想做实体(VO)映射,像单纯的返回一个list集合,就遇到问题了 list集合里全是空的(我在 ...
- Mybatis 查询返回List集合
本文链接:https://blog.csdn.net/sotong006/article/details/81697814 返回List<String>集合时,需要将resultType的 ...
- sqlite3 select查询一列_Python成为专业人士笔记–Sqlite3 模块
"专业人士笔记"系列目录: 创帆云:Python成为专业人士笔记--强烈建议收藏!每日持续更新!zhuanlan.zhihu.com Sqlite3 -一个不需要独立服务器进程的 ...
- java查询多条_Mybatis查询多条记录并返回List集合的方法
实体对象如下: /** 使用lobmok插件 */ @Getter @Setter @NoArgsConstructor @ToString @EqualsAndHashCode public cla ...
- JdbcTemplate(操作数据库-查询返回对象、查询返回集合)
JdbcTemplate(操作数据库-查询返回对象.查询返回集合) 1.创建数据库 数据库中有三条记录,数据库名为user_db,数据库表为t_book 2.新建实体类: Book类中的每一个属性对应 ...
- java oracle查询结果list取数,Oracle函数返回Table集合
Oracle table()函数查询函数返回的结果集 2015年12月13日 22:42:51 warrenjiang 阅读数:7452 版权声明:本文为博主原创文章,未经博主允许不得转载. http ...
- 查看我的mysql_我的MYSQL学习心得(七) 查询
在这个<我的MYSQL学习心得>系列里面,我一直都把MYSQL跟SQLSERVER进行比较,相互进行比较是学习一样东西比较好的方法 比较出大家的异同点,从而加深记忆 这一篇<我的MY ...
- 【mybatis】mybatis中 返回map集合
关于mybatis返回map集合的操作: 1.mapper.xml中写一个查询返回map的sql <select id="findMap" parameterType=&qu ...
最新文章
- 【迁移2018-04-12 10:46:11】BeanCopier之MapStruct(一)
- IDEA如何解决'File is read-only'的问题
- 三大趋势在移动互联网发展
- win10系统下安装mysql
- 蓝桥杯练习系统—算法训练 s01串
- Qt工作笔记-列表的分页显示(Qt Widgets框架)
- Java基础 main 参数String[] args的用法
- API各函数作用简介
- Javashop 7.0 增加小程序支付(二次开发)
- Cobal Strike免杀过360
- rapidminer简介与安装
- win10 远程桌面卡顿_win10系统使用远程桌面卡顿的设置教程
- 高中英语语法(002)-否定
- html的nofollow标签,nofollow标签两种使用方法及案例
- 华为改变策略,出击超低端手机市场
- php面试题目(中等水平)
- Android校园社区平台 校园通 校园生活服务平台app
- PC比电脑好玩的秘密是什么?答案就是因为有这些神奇的网站!
- xfs文件系统:格式化以及挂载
- 幼儿园悬浮拼装式地板为增强儿童的想象空间添动力